How this can be used in the classroom: This method of grouping is ideal for group projects require students to work collaboratively on a topic of their choice. This is a semi-anonymous grouping strategy to ensure that students are all working on a topic they enjoy with classmates that are also interested in the topic instead of always working in the same groups.
